[meego-releases] Moving package group definition to OBS

Alexander.Kanevskiy at nokia.com Alexander.Kanevskiy at nokia.com
Mon Sep 20 14:10:47 PDT 2010




On 20/09/2010 22:53, "Anas Nashif" <anas.nashif at intel.com> wrote:

> 
> On 2010-09-20, at 8:25 PM, <Alexander.Kanevskiy at nokia.com> wrote:
> 
>> 
>> 
>> 
>> On 20/09/2010 20:12, "Anas Nashif" <anas.nashif at intel.com> wrote:
>> 
>>> Hi,
>>> package groups (AKA rpm groups, patterns) are now maintained in a git repo
>>> in
>>> a comps file. This comps file is applied on repos after OBS has published
>>> the
>>> repositories and is not maintained in any way in OBS.
>>> At the same time, OBS supports a different type of groups which is supported
>>> by our package manager and is fully maintained in OBS per project and gets
>>> automatically applied to repo when those are published.
>>> 
>>> Latest OBS release also generates comps files (consumable by yum) from the
>>> patterns, something we can use now.
>>> 
>>> Since we are going to do some changes to the groups and need to do some
>>> renaming to align with architecture and remove some legacy stuff, we should
>>> take this opportunity to move the definition into OBS completely. This means
>>> that packages will be added to projects directly (using osc meta pattern
>>> <project> <pattern>) and the whole process will streamlined without the need
>>> for access to the repo servers etc.
>> 
>> Does OBS maintain history of changes for those patterns ? Or we will get one
>> more untraceable thing like prjconf ?
> 
> both now maintain history.

In 2.0 ? How to see it ?


-- 
Best regards, Alexander Kanevskiy.




More information about the Meego-releases mailing list